📖 About This Game
In 1618, three men were tossed out of a window in Prague Castle in an act of protest against the catholic king of Bohemia, a defenestration beginning the Thirty Years’ War. Encompassing all of Germany and featuring soldiers and generals from all over Europe, the Thirty Years’ War was the last and greatest of the European Wars of Religion.
No Peace for Thirty Years is a two player stand alone game using the No Peace Without Spain system. It contains two scenarios, the Winter King scenario (from 1618 to 1629) and the Lion of the North scenario (from 1630 to 1648), as well as the full No Peace for Thirty Years scenario (from 1618 to 1648).
